[prev in list] [next in list] [prev in thread] [next in thread]
List: kde-devel
Subject: Re: Proposal: make squash-merging the default behavior for gitlab MRs
From: Albert Astals Cid <aacid () kde ! org>
Date: 2020-10-02 21:38:20
Message-ID: 2791196.N9pk7849qx () xps
[Download RAW message or body]
El divendres, 2 d'octubre de 2020, a les 21:19:02 CEST, Konstantin Kharlamov va escriure:
> On Fri, 2020-10-02 at 11:39 -0600, Nate Graham wrote:
> > Accordingly, I think squash-merging makes sense as the default value to
> > avoid this. People who are comfortable with the "curated MR commit
> > history" workflow will of course still be able to turn it off. IMO it
> > makes more sense to ask experts to turn it off than to ask newcomers and
> > novices to turn it on.
>
> Please don't. This will result in having many MRs with a valid history to get
> squashed just because people would keep forgetting to uncheck it. Given there
> are much more people who aware of how to work with git history, I think this would
> hurt more than occasionally merging a non-squashed MR from a newcomer.
+1, squash by default is bound to break more things than fix.
[prev in list] [next in list] [prev in thread] [next in thread]
Configure |
About |
News |
Add a list |
Sponsored by KoreLogic